Herlinda was a charter member of the Women's Association of Houston Police Department Narcotic Division. She was employed by St. Joseph's Hospital before working for Dr. Ben Wapole.
Herlinda was a lover of antiques and loved anything "old". She was creative in designing and making hook rugs, quilts, and embroidery. Herlinda was a woman ahead of her time. In 1964, she reclaimed old building materials such as bricks, windows, fixtures and flooring in which she used in the design of family's home.
Herlinda truly had the "gift of gab", making friends wherever she would travel. She had a great sense of adventure which allowed her to live every day to the fullest. She had an insatiable love of nature, especially the changing of the seasons.
